
Manakha residents declare readiness to confront aggression, disavow traitors and agents
Sana'a - Saba:
The people of Manakha district in Sana'a province on Friday held an armed tribal meeting, declaring their disavowal of traitors and agents and their readiness to confront the American-Israeli aggression in support of Gaza.
Participants, including local officials and community leaders, raised slogans against the Zionist aggression in Gaza and celebrated the defeat of America.
The participants renewed their pledge to the leader of the revolution to implement his directives against the aggression.
They affirmed their commitment to continue the struggle until victory and to thwart attempts by colonial powers to dominate the nation, emphasizing the religious and national responsibility to confront hegemony and arrogance.
The participants praised the Yemeni Armed Forces' military operations supporting Palestine and disavowed those aiding the aggression.
They stressed the importance of continued popular mobilization and enrolling in al-Aqsa Flood training courses.
A statement issued after the meeting, announcing the Tribal Honor Document, affirmed Manakha tribes' full support for the Yemeni Armed Forces and their continued support for Gaza and the Palestinian resistance.
The statement also lauded the Armed Forces' operations in the Red and Arabian Seas and against the Zionist enemy, including the targeting of Ben Gurion Airport.
It affirmed the country's high preparedness to confront any enemy escalation and to protect the internal front against those serving the nation's enemies, calling on judicial and security authorities to prosecute traitors and spies.

Yemen's Houthis "warn" companies to leave Israel
The Houthis yesterday renewed their warning to all firms investing in Israel, urging them to leave immediately or risk bearing full responsibility for any potential losses. Mahdi Al-Mashat, president of the Supreme Political Council — the highest governing authority in the Houthi-led administration in Sanaa — called on all companies investing in Israel to take the Yemeni warning seriously and to withdraw quickly, stressing that the environment is no longer safe. His remarks were reported by Houthi-run media. 'Companies that remain in the Zionist entity after our warning will have to bear the consequences of their insistence and be held accountable for any losses they may incur,' he added. 'We may take additional decisions in the coming days, if necessary, which would place investment companies within the Zionist entity at real and serious risk.' 'The disregard shown by some investment firms for our forces' warnings makes their operations inside the entity a dangerous gamble, which could come at a heavy cost,' Al-Mashat added. He accused the Israeli occupation government of failing to protect the interests of private companies, saying: 'The criminal Netanyahu government does not care about the safety of investment companies. It gambles with their security to serve its own interests. A government that ignores the lives of its own captives will certainly not care about the safety of others' companies and investments.'

Israeli Chief of Staff approves continuation of war in Gaza
Occupied al-Quds- Saba: The so-called Chief of Staff of the Israeli enemy, Eyal Zamir, approved plans on Friday to continue the war on the Gaza Strip. The Israeli enemy army said in a press release: "The Chief of Staff assessed the situation and approved operational plans in the Southern Command to continue fighting in Gaza." Since October 7, 2023, Israeli forces have launched an offensive on the Gaza Strip, killing 54,677 civilians, the majority of whom are children and women, and wounding 125,530 others. Al-Qassam announce targeting Israeli enemy forces South of Khan Yunis
Gaza - Saba: Al-Qassam Brigades announced on Friday evening that they had targeted Israeli enemy forces south of Khan Yunis. The Brigades said in a statement, "In conjunction with al-Quds Brigades, enemy forces were targeted with mortar shells in the vicinity of the Canada Hall near the European Junction south of Khan Yunis, in the southern Gaza Strip." Earlier in the day, Izz ad-Din al-Qassam Brigades announced that its fighters had carried out a complex ambush targeting Israeli army forces north of the Gaza Strip.
